fix(message-list): pagination flag and scroll restore leak across channel switches

Two bugs in handleScroll's loadMoreMessages flow surfaced after the
smooth-scroll race fix.

(1) isLoadingMore stuck across channels. setIsLoadingMore(true) → await
loadMoreMessages → setIsLoadingMore(false) was unguarded. If the user
switched channels during the await, the new channel inherited the flag (same
component instance, same useState slot) and rendered the pagination skeleton
even with no load in flight. Cleared only when the original await resolved
or the component remounted (e.g., navigating to Friends and back).

(2) Wrong-channel scroll restore. The post-await rAF set
container.scrollTop = container.scrollHeight - prevScrollHeight against the
new channel's container with the old channel's prevScrollHeight, yanking
the new channel to a wrong position.

Fix:
- try/finally around the await so setIsLoadingMore(false) always runs.
- currentChannelIdRef tracks the live channelId; capture requestChannelId at
  load start and compare both before scheduling the rAF and inside the rAF
  callback (the 16ms frame gap is enough for a switch).
- Belt-and-suspenders: setIsLoadingMore(false) in the channel-switch effect
  covers the case where the await never resolves (network hang). Without it,
  a stuck await would leave the new channel inheriting the flag indefinitely.

No request cancellation — out of scope; AbortController plumbing through
chatStore is a bigger refactor and the channelId guard already silently
drops stale results.

Spec updated. Smooth-scroll fix from the previous commit untouched.

// Live mirror of the current `channelId` prop. Updated synchronously each render so
// that async callbacks (notably the `loadMoreMessages` await in `handleScroll` and the
// `requestAnimationFrame` it schedules) can compare a captured channel against the
// current channel and bail if the user switched away mid-flight. We don't read the
// store's `currentChannelId` because it lags one render behind a URL-driven channel
// switch (it's set in an `AppLayout` effect that fires after MessageList renders with
// the new prop), which would let the guard mis-fire during that single-frame window.
const currentChannelIdRef = useRef(channelId);
currentChannelIdRef.current = channelId;

// Belt-and-suspenders: clear any in-flight pagination flag from the outgoing channel.
// `handleScroll`'s try/finally normally clears it when the await resolves, but the
// captured-channelId guard only silently drops the stale result — if the network
// hangs and the await never resolves, the new channel would inherit the flag and
// render a phantom pagination skeleton. Resetting here costs nothing and covers
// the never-resolves case. Idempotent w.r.t. the finally block.
setIsLoadingMore(false);
